Highland Shire Farm
Highland Shire Farm breeds Scottish Highland cattle in Central Bridge, NY, in Schoharie County and the Capital District near Albany. Dick Beall maintains breed integrity through regular health screenings and registration with national cattle associations. Its cattle graze on open pastures, receiving daily hands-on attention to support social development and overall well-being. The farm follows low-stress handling practices that reflect its commitment to responsible stewardship. Known for their docile nature and rich coat texture, these cattle suit conservation grazing and small-scale farming projects.
A rotational grazing system protects native grasses, while winter rations rely on locally sourced organic hay. The open paddock design encourages natural behaviors and maintains visibility between the herd and the farmstead.
Raised to thrive in varied weather, the breed’s resilience supports long-term sustainable land management and offers a reliable herd foundation for diverse farming and conservation goals.
